Jetpack Compose Glimmer
| Letzte Aktualisierung | Stabile Release | Releasekandidat | Beta-Release | Alpha-Release |
|---|---|---|---|---|
| 22. April 2026 | - | - | - | 1.0.0-alpha11 |
Abhängigkeiten deklarieren
Wenn Sie eine Abhängigkeit von Jetpack Compose Glimmer hinzufügen möchten, müssen Sie Ihrem Projekt das Google Maven
Repository hinzufügen. Weitere Informationen finden Sie im
Maven-Repository von Google.
Fügen Sie der Datei build.gradle für Ihre App oder Ihr Modul die Abhängigkeiten für die benötigten Artefakte hinzu:
Groovy
dependencies { implementation "androidx.xr.glimmer:glimmer:1.0.0-alpha11" }
Kotlin
dependencies { implementation("androidx.xr.glimmer:glimmer:1.0.0-alpha11") }
Weitere Informationen zu Abhängigkeiten finden Sie unter Build-Abhängigkeiten hinzufügen.
Feedback
Ihr Feedback hilft uns, Jetpack zu verbessern. Wenn Sie neue Probleme entdecken oder Ideen zur Verbesserung dieser Bibliothek haben, lassen Sie es uns wissen. Bevor Sie ein neues Problem erstellen, sollten Sie sich jedoch die bereits gemeldeten Probleme in dieser Bibliothek ansehen. Wenn Sie sich einer Problemmeldung anschließen möchten, klicken Sie auf den Button mit dem Stern.
Weitere Informationen finden Sie in der Dokumentation zum Issue Tracker.
glimmer und glimmer-google-fonts Version 1.0
Version 1.0.0-alpha11
22. April 2026
androidx.xr.glimmer:glimmer:1.0.0-alpha11 und androidx.xr.glimmer:glimmer-google-fonts:1.0.0-alpha11 wurden veröffentlicht. Version 1.0.0-alpha11 enthält diese Commits.
API-Änderungen
glimmer-google-fontswurde veröffentlicht. Fügen Sie diese Abhängigkeit hinzu und verwenden SiecreateGoogleSansFlexTypography, um eineTypography-Instanz mit der empfohlenen Google Sans Flex-Konfiguration zu erstellen. DieseTypography-Instanz kann wie gewohnt überGlimmerThemebereitgestellt werden. (Iec9e4, b/458447191)
Version 1.0.0-alpha10
8. April 2026
androidx.xr.glimmer:glimmer:1.0.0-alpha10 wurde veröffentlicht. Version 1.0.0-alpha10 enthält diese Commits.
API-Änderungen
IconButton-API hinzugefügt. (I0f3dd, b/481298420)- Der Typ des
StackState-Speichers wurde alsSaver<StackState, *>verallgemeinert. (Ic164f, b/491893461)
Diverse Fehlerkorrekturen
compileSdkvon Compose auf API 37 aktualisiert. Das bedeutet, dass bei der Verwendung von Compose mindestens AGP Version 9.2.0 erforderlich ist. (Id45cd, b/413674743)
Version 1.0.0-alpha09
25. März 2026
androidx.xr.glimmer:glimmer:1.0.0-alpha09 wurde veröffentlicht. Version 1.0.0-alpha09 enthält diese Commits.
API-Änderungen
- Die Standardwerte für „primary“, „positive“, „negative“ und „surface“ wurden angepasst. Eine neue Farbachse mit dem Namen „background“ wurde hinzugefügt. (I6bb6c, b/481671956)
- In
GlimmerThemewurde einComponentSpacingValues-Subsystem hinzugefügt, das Werte für Abstände und andere Abstandselemente für die Verwendung in Komponenten bereitstellt. VorhandenePascalCase-Konstanten für Abstände und Innenabstände in den Standardobjekten der Komponenten (z.B.ContentPadding,ItemSpacing) wurden incamelCaseumbenannt und in zusammensetzbare Eigenschaften konvertiert. (I96e30, b/491166461) onClickan die letzte Position in der Parameterliste verschoben, damit es als nachgestellte Lambda-Funktion verwendet werden kann.IndirectPointerEvent(s)nicht verwenden, wenn keine entsprechende Lambda-Funktion angegeben ist (I9343e, b/486965466)- „Depth“ und zugehörige Entitäten in
DepthEffectumbenannt. Die Layereigenschaften vonDepthEffectsind jetzt öffentlich. (Ie26d2, b/485632564)
Version 1.0.0-alpha08
11. März 2026
androidx.xr.glimmer:glimmer:1.0.0-alpha08 wurde veröffentlicht. Version 1.0.0-alpha08 enthält diese Commits.
API-Änderungen
TitleChipDefaults.contentPaddingdurch eineContentPadding-Konstante ersetzt. (If992f, b/489451530)- Glimmer
ListStatebietet jetztScrollIndicatorState(I0a2f8, b/481662773) - Ein neuer
TextStylemit dem Namencaptionwurde hinzugefügt.fontWeight,fontSizeundlineHeightfür die vorhandenenTextStyleswurden aktualisiert. (I2319f, b/473560419)
Version 1.0.0-alpha07
25. Februar 2026
androidx.xr.glimmer:glimmer:1.0.0-alpha07 wurde veröffentlicht. Version 1.0.0-alpha07 enthält diese Commits.
Version 1.0.0-alpha06
11. Februar 2026
androidx.xr.glimmer:glimmer:1.0.0-alpha06 wurde veröffentlicht. Version 1.0.0-alpha06 enthält diese Commits.
API-Änderungen
- Eine überladene Version der
VerticalList-API mit dem Slot für einen Titel wurde hinzugefügt. (Ic3d44) - Die Reihenfolge der
autoSize-Parameter für Glimmer-Text wurde aktualisiert, um sie an Material 3 anzugleichen. (Ic24bd, b/477669012)
Version 1.0.0-alpha05
28. Januar 2026
androidx.xr.glimmer:glimmer:1.0.0-alpha05 wurde veröffentlicht. Version 1.0.0-alpha05 enthält diese Commits.
Version 1.0.0-alpha04
14. Januar 2026
androidx.xr.glimmer:glimmer:1.0.0-alpha04 wurde veröffentlicht. Version 1.0.0-alpha04 enthält diese Commits.
Neue Funktionen
- Unterstützung für mehrere Elementdekorationen pro Element für
VerticalStack(22daab3) und Unterstützung für generische Dekorationsformen (033e015) hinzugefügt.
API-Änderungen
VerticalListDefaultshinzugefügt, um empfohlene Werte für die zusammensetzbare FunktionVerticalListbereitzustellen. (I07b1a, b/448364605)
Diverse Fehlerkorrekturen
- Anfängliche Fokusbehandlung zu
VerticalStackhinzugefügt, um sicherzustellen, dass das oberste Element den Fokus erhält, wenn der Fokus in den Stack wechselt. Dadurch wird ein Problem behoben, bei dem der anfängliche Fokus dem nächsten Element zugewiesen wird, was zu einem sofortigen Scrollen zu diesem Element führt. (bd69841) - Ein Fehler in
ItemDecorationNodevonVerticalStackwurde behoben, bei dem die Dekorationen im Elementbereich nicht aktualisiert wurden, wenn der Modifikator-Knoten wiederverwendet wurde. (7ec2c94)
Version 1.0.0-alpha03
17. Dezember 2025
androidx.xr.glimmer:glimmer:1.0.0-alpha03 wurde veröffentlicht. Version 1.0.0-alpha03 enthält diese Commits.
Diverse Fehlerkorrekturen
- Verhaltensaktualisierungen und Fehlerkorrekturen für Stacks
Version 1.0.0-alpha02
3. Dezember 2025
androidx.xr.glimmer:glimmer:1.0.0-alpha02 wurde veröffentlicht. Version 1.0.0-alpha02 enthält diese Commits.
API-Änderungen
- Neue
items(items: List<T>)unditemsIndexed(items: List<T>)Erweiterungsmethoden fürListScope. (Ic2afe) FlingBehavior-API fürVerticaListbereitgestellt. (I16de7)- Eine Factory für das fokusabhängige Snapping-Verhalten von
VerticalListbereitgestellt. (I4a528)
Version 1.0.0-alpha01
5. November 2025
androidx.xr.glimmer:glimmer:1.0.0-alpha01 wurde veröffentlicht. Version 1.0.0-alpha01 enthält diese Commits.
Neue Funktionen
- Erste Entwicklerversion von Jetpack Compose Glimmer, einer Designsprache und UI-Komponenten zum Erstellen von Android XR-Erlebnissen mit Augmented Reality. Das Design ist auf Klarheit, Lesbarkeit und minimale Ablenkung ausgelegt. Es bietet ein vereinfachtes Styling, einen differenzierten Fokus und eine optimierte Erhebung.
- Erste Schritte mit unserem Starter-Set mit Jetpack Compose Glimmer-Komponenten:
- Text
- Symbole
- Titel-Chips
- Karten
- Listen
- Buttons
- Stacks (in Entwicklung)